And yes, the problem with characters like Nemesis is, you’re basically hoping your opponent makes a mistake so you can punish it, and that’s all it comes down to. You want them to somehow end up within command grab range, or commit to a super that you can nail with wall destroyer.
Speaking of Wall destroyer, Nemesis has a lot of hits that he can get from legitimate situations, but no way to turn them into greater damage. You hit an opponent with Wall destroyer…whoopee. You can’t follow up from it because he’s too slow.
